A house inspection, as specified, is an evaluation of the physical framework as well as systems of a residence, which offers a thorough 'picture' of the problem of the house at the time of the examination. The function of a residence evaluation is to assist decrease several of the risk included in purchasing a house; nonetheless, it can not remove those risks, neither can the examiner prepare for future events or adjustments in performance as a result of changes in operation or tenancy. The evaluation will certainly cover any prospective health and wellness problems in enhancement to locations in requirement of repair service or substitute.

In Texas, assessors have to be accredited by the Texas Real Estate Commission (TREC), and are needed to follow the TREC Criteria of Method when assessments are done for a potential buyer or vendor of a one-to-four family house. The Criteria of Technique are the minimal levels of evaluation method called for of inspectors for the available components, parts, and systems generally discovered in renovations to real home.

Remember that the assessor is not required to move any type of home furnishings or saved items. For that reason, it is constantly a great idea to ensure the access to all the significant parts of the residence is clear prior to the evaluation beginning.

In the record, the assessor will note which products were Checked (I), Not Evaluated (NI), Not Present (NP), and/or Deficient (D). General deficiencies include inoperability, product distress, water infiltration, damages, deterioration, missing parts as well as improper installment. Items identified on the report do not obligate either the Vendor or the Customer making any repairs or take other activity. The choice to deal with a hazard or any deficiency determined in an assessment report is delegated the celebrations to the agreement for the sale or acquisition of the residence.

Please bear in mind that there may be several products on the record that are associated to constructing codes or safety and security issues - and few houses will abide by these. These exact same problems could not have actually gone against building ordinance or common practices at the time of the building of the house, or they might have been 'grandfathered' since they existed prior to the adoption of codes restricting such conditions. The assessment is still needed by regulation to report these things as lacking if located not to abide.

The evaluation charge for a common single-family residential property differs depending after a variety of aspects such as: dimension of the home; its age, specific functions of your house (slab foundation, crawl area, etc.); as well as possible choice systems examined. Usually, a house evaluation costs around $250 to $400 ... plus any 'optional' services, such as: lawn sprinkler systems; swimming pools, day spas, jacuzzis and involved equipment; outbuildings; outdoor cooking equipment; gas supply systems; private water wells; septic systems; whole-house vacuum cleaner systems; and also various other built-in home appliances. Cost ought to not be an element in choosing whether or not to have a home inspection - due to the potential prices entailed must you make a decision NOT to have it checked.

When the purchase contract has been authorized, you will certainly desire to arrange your house evaluation right now. This is since you will wish to locate out concerning any kind of prospective issues, have time to schedule any additional examinations that could be needed, as well as certainly ... time to negotiate repairs with the Proprietor. Every one of this will certainly have to occur DURING your option duration. Must it surpass the time frame of your alternative duration, as well as you have not extended the option duration, you are stuck to buying the home, no matter what added troubles might be exposed in the condition of the residence.
